Revenue grew from $75K (FY2010) to $147K (FY2024) across 7 reported years.
Financial snapshot
Operating margin
38.0%
Revenue exceeded expenses in the latest fiscal year.
Total assets
$1.1M
Total liabilities
$285K
Net assets
$856K
| Fiscal year | Revenue | Expenses | Net assets | Total assets | Form |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2024 | $147,319▼31.3% | $91,318▼3.4% | $856,090▲7.0% | $1,141,521▲3.4% | 990 |
| 2023 | $214,594▲212% | $94,529▲10.4% | $800,089▲17.7% | $1,103,461▲0.2% | 990 |
| 2022 | $68,700▼38.9% | $85,622▼27.2% | $680,024▼2.4% | $1,100,909▼2.6% | 990 |
| 2021 | $112,441▼0.3% | $117,582▲34.3% | $696,946▼0.7% | $1,130,756▼1.5% | 990 |
| 2020 | $112,829▲6.9% | $87,521▼10.1% | $702,087▲3.7% | $1,147,792▲2.0% | 990 |
| 2019 | $105,567▲41.1% | $97,318▲38.7% | $676,779▲44.7% | $1,125,456▲141% | 990 |
| 2010 | $74,791 | $70,143 | $467,614 | $467,614 | 990EZ |
